Climate and Weather in Kincasslagh, Ireland

Kincasslagh is a picturesque village located in County Donegal, Ireland. Situated on the northwest coast, it experiences a unique climate that is influenced by both the Atlantic Ocean and its coastal location. The weather in Kincasslagh is characterized by mild summers, cool winters, and a high amount of rainfall throughout the year. Let's take a closer look at the climate and weather patterns in Kincasslagh.

Temperature

The average annual temperature in Kincasslagh ranges from 8°C (46°F) to 14°C (57°F), with July and August being the warmest months and January and February being the coldest. Summers are mild with average temperatures ranging from 13°C (55°F) to 18°C (64°F), while winters are cool with average temperatures ranging from 4°C (39°F) to 8°C (46°F). The proximity to the Atlantic Ocean helps moderate the temperatures, preventing extreme heat or cold.

Here is a table summarizing the average monthly temperatures in Kincasslagh:

Month Average Temperature (°C)
January 6
February 6
March 7
April 8
May 10
June 12
July 14
August 14
September 13
October 11
November 8
December 7

Rainfall

Kincasslagh experiences a high amount of rainfall throughout the year, with the wettest months being October through January. The average annual rainfall in Kincasslagh is around 1,200 millimeters (47 inches). The combination of its coastal location and prevailing westerly winds from the Atlantic Ocean contributes to the high precipitation levels.

Sunshine

Due to its location in the northwest of Ireland, Kincasslagh receives a moderate amount of sunshine throughout the year. The summer months, particularly June and July, have the highest amount of sunshine, with an average of 6 to 7 hours per day. In contrast, the winter months have the least amount of sunshine, with an average of 1 to 2 hours per day.

Wind

Kincasslagh experiences moderate to strong winds throughout the year, thanks to its coastal location. The prevailing winds are westerly, coming from the Atlantic Ocean. These winds can bring cool temperatures and moisture, contributing to the overall climate of the region. The wind speed in Kincasslagh typically ranges from 15 to 25 kilometers per hour (9 to 15 miles per hour), with occasional gusts during storms.

Climate Summary

Kincasslagh's climate is classified as a temperate maritime climate. It is characterized by mild summers, cool winters, and a high amount of rainfall throughout the year. The proximity to the Atlantic Ocean influences the weather patterns, moderating temperatures and bringing moisture-laden winds. The village enjoys a moderate amount of sunshine during the summer months but experiences fewer hours of daylight during winter.
